 Push Your Cycling Limits |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 2:50

This is another one of those quickcasts by Darryl that doesn't just apply to the bike.  In this Cycling 360 quick tip podcast, he talks about pushing yourself out of your comfort zone no matter what level of cyclist you are. One of the greatest things that happens by pushing your limits is the feeling of achievement and pride you'll feel by getting through it.  It's an amazing feeling that will help make you more confident and better all around.  Clipping out when coming to a stop |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 4:14

In this quick tip from the road Victor talks about the importance of staying clipped in until the last moment when stopping. Its important to understand why you feel the need to clip out so early and why that may actually put you in greater danger of crashing than clipping out extra early.  Cycling while in a physical or mental rut |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 53:45

We all love cycling, but what happens when you find yourself in a funk or rut?  Not only are we talking overtraining and burnout here, but also cycling with depression or while in any other sort of personal rut. Darryl and Victor feel this is a very important subject and one that effects everyone at one point or another.  They hope this podcast helps people recognize these ruts and uses the information to get through them with great success.
